Practice Nurse

Closing date: 19 April 2026.

The University of Nottingham Health Service require a highly motivated and experienced Practice Nurse to join our dedicated multi‑disciplinary healthcare team. Previous work in general practice preferred or experience in managing long‑term conditions.

The position is for 21 hours per week: Thursday 7.30‑3.30 and approximately 4 Saturday mornings per year.

PLEASE NOTE: WE DO NOT ACCEPT APPLICATIONS FROM AGENCIES FOR ANY PERMANENT OR TEMPORARY ROLES.


Main duties of the job

To deliver high-quality, evidence‑based nursing care to patients within the University of Nottingham Health Centre (Cripps Health Centre).

To work as part of a multidisciplinary team. The role focuses on health promotion, disease prevention, and the management of long‑term conditions in line with NHS policies and guidelines.

Job responsibilities


Key Duties and Responsibilities

* Deliver holistic, patient‑centred care in accordance with NHS standards and practice protocols
* Undertake general nursing duties including wound care, dressings, injections, and venepuncture
* Administer childhood and adult immunisations and vaccinations in line with national schedules
* Perform cervical screening where qualified
* Provide contraception and sexual health advice
* Carry out health checks (e.g., NHS Health Checks, new patient checks)
* Support the diagnosis, monitoring, and management of long‑term conditions (e.g. diabetes, asthma, hypertension)
* Provide travel health advice and vaccinations (where trained)
* Promote health and wellbeing through lifestyle advice (smoking cessation, diet, exercise)
* Support patients in self‑management of chronic conditions
* Contribute to public health initiatives and screening programmes


Administration and professional responsibilities

* Participate in the administrative and professional responsibilities of the Practice team
* Ensure that accurate notes of all consultations and treatments are recorded in the patient’s notes
* Ensure accurate completion of all necessary documentation associated with patient health care and registration with the Practice
* Ensure collection and maintenance of statistical information required for regular and ad‑hoc reports and audit
* Attend and participate in Practice meetings as required


Clinical Governance & Quality

* Work within the Nursing and Midwifery Council (NMC) Code of Conduct
* Maintain accurate, contemporaneous patient records using NHS clinical systems (e.g., EMIS, SystmOne)
* Participate in audit, quality improvement, and risk management activities
* Adhere to infection prevention and control policies
* Ensure safeguarding procedures are followed for vulnerable adults and children


Team Working

* Work collaboratively with GPs, healthcare assistants, pharmacists, and other professionals
* Contribute to multidisciplinary team (MDT) meetings
* Support and mentor junior staff or students where appropriate


Professional Development

* Maintain NMC registration and revalidation requirements
* Undertake relevant training (e.g., immunisations, chronic disease management)
